Langtang Valley Trek

Langtang Valley Trek is a beautiful trekking trail that lets you explore around the beautiful Langtang Valley that lies in the Langtang region of Nepal. Langtang is an exquisite Himalaya region that offers amazing views of Nepalese mountain peaks. Few hours of drive from the Kathmandu Valley, the route takes you to a completely different place far away from the busy polluted city. It’s kind of pleasing and a silent atmosphere that Langtang Valley offers. If you are among the trekkers who would like to explore around an isolated place along with superb mountain views, this trekking trail might seem the best for you.

Langtang Region is wild as any Tibetan highlands with an idealistic kind of landscape. Also, it’s equally amazing to know that the local inhabitants living in this region are certainly Nepalese, but are from the Tibetan origin. This fact makes them look like the Tibetans in the North. Hence, this trekking trail is a suitable for one who would wish for a short and a moderate trek from the Kathmandu valley including places with Tibetan influence.

Langtang Valley trekking starts from a short scenic drive from Kathmandu to Syabrubesi. This ultimately beautiful place is certainly going to motivate you and boost up your excitement level for this exquisite trekking experience. Upon arrival at Syabrubesi, we starts the initial phase of our trek by heading upward to Lama Hotel. We spend an overnight in this hotel and then ascend towards the Langtang Village and continue our trek until Kyangjin Gompa. We thoroughly explore around this superlative site, and then return through the same route to Kathmandu.


Outline Trekking Itinerary

Day 01: Arrival in Kathmandu [1,338m/4,389ft].

Day 02: Sightseeing Tours around Kathmandu Valley.

Day 03: Drive from Kathmandu to Syabrubesi [1,610m/5,282ft] 6-7 hours by Bus.

Day 04: Trekking from Syabrubesi to Lama Hotel [2,480m/8,136ft] 5-6 hours.

Day 05: Trekking from Lama Hotel to Langtang village [3,541m/11,618ft] 5-6 hours.

Day 06: Trekking from Langtang Village to Kyangjin Gompa [3,900 m/12,795ft] 3-4 hours.

Day 07: Rest day at Kyangjin Gompa [3,900 m/12,795ft].

Day 08: Trek from Kyangjin Gompa to Lama Hotel [2,480m/8,136ft] via Chorkari Ri (4900m/16076ft) 6-7 hours.

Day 09: Trek from Lama Hotel to Syabrubesi [1,610m/5,282ft]. 5-6 hours.

Day 10: Drive from Syabrubesi to Kathmandu.

Day 11: Transfer to International Airport for your final departure.

Day 01: Arrival in Kathmandu [1,338m/4,389ft].

On your arrival at Tribhuwan International Airport you will transfer to the hotel by our  airport representative. After your freshness we will have talk about your trekking plan in the hotel or our office. You will meet your guide also. You can ask your question about the trek. Overnight at hotel. 

Day 02: Sightseeing Tours around Kathmandu Valley.

After your breakfast we will start sightseeing tour with our excellent tour guide. Including Pashupatinath Temple, Bouddhanath Stupa, Monkey Temple (Swyambhunath Stupa), Kathmandu Durbar Squre, Patan Durbar Squre etc. In the tour you have to chances to learn historical, cultural and traditional background of Nepal. Overnight at hotel.

Day 03: Drive from Kathmandu to Syabrubesi [1,610m/5,282ft] 6-7 hours by Bus.

After earlier breakfast, we start our journey by drive to north range of Kathmandu throughout ridgeline landscape to arrive Syabru Besi passing through Dhunche. Enjoy with the stunning views of the Mountains through the terraced ground and rural villages.

Day 04: Trekking from Syabrubesi to Lama Hotel [2,480m/8,136ft] 5-6 hours.

After taking breakfast our trip starts towards Lama Hotel begin following the Bhote Koshi River passage suspension bridge and climb throughout the thick forests.

Day 05: Trekking from Lama Hotel to Langtang village [3,541m/11,618ft] 5-6 hours.

Today the trek goes following the powerful Langtang watercourse and that we little by little climb to Ghoda Tabela (3030m/9941ft) throughout the Oak and Bamboo forest. Then the trial continues to ascend smoothly. Langtang village is the center of operations for Langtang National park and has flat-roofed Tibetan fashion homes and cultured domain springy buckwheat.

Day 06: Trekking from Langtang Village to Kyangjin Gompa [3,900 m/12,795ft] 3-4 hours.

After taking breakfast, we start our trip to lovely Kyanjing Gompa which takes about 3-4 hours walking. Kyanjin Gompa is the point locates at elevation of [3,817m/12,526ft] from Kyanjin Gompa you may have fabulous views of Langsisha Ri, Mt Ganchempo, and Mt. Langtang Lirung. Within the late day, we will explore the Yak Cheese industry.

Day 07: Rest day at Kyangjin Gompa [3,900 m/12,795ft].

Today we take rest in Kyangjin Gompa.

Day 08: Trek from Kyangjin Gompa to Lama Hotel [2,480m/8,136ft] via Chorkari Ri (4900m/16076ft) 6-7 hours.

After having breakfast early in the morning we start trekking to Chorkari Ri for magnificent sunup views of snowy covered mountains. After taking breakfast we start our trip to Lama Hotel, our path goes to downhill throughout forest. After all we arrive at Lama Hotel to stay overnight.

Day 09: Trek from Lama Hotel to Syabrubesi [1,610m/5,282ft]. 5-6 hours.

Today we start our trip to Syabrubesi after our breakfast. Our trial goes through plant forest and behind Bhote Koshi River. Stay Overnight Hotel at Syabrubesi.

Day 10: Drive from Syabrubesi to Kathmandu.

After having your breakfast we start our journey to Kathmandu by private vehicle. It will take about 7-8 to arrive at Kathmandu. At the evening Gold Mountain Nepal Trek offers you the Typical Nepalese Dinner with cultural shows in a famous neighboring food restaurant.

Day 11: Transfer to International Airport for your final departure.

Teams of Gold Mountain Nepal Treks say good-bye and takes you to the international airport to catch your flight back to your home.

Information of passport and visas

You must to have a valid passport with at least 6 months validity from return date of your trips.  You can easily get visas for Nepal from the Nepalese Consulate in your country or up on arrival in Kathmandu Airport (Tribhuwan International Airport). Nepalese visas cost is USD 25 for 15 days & USD 40 for 30 days. 

Information of money & credit card

In Nepal you have to pay 3.5 % credit card commission as per Nepal’s Bank rules, on your payable amount of the total cost.  So, please be positive that you bring some cash in USD to pay us. The same, for your extra expenses as well which are not included in our cost. We would like to request you not to change your money in the Airport expect your emergency case. You get the exchange rate is very low there. Our office well provides you the facility to exchange your money. Or, you can change from Money Changers or bank as well. Master Card, Visa Card, Paypal also accepted in major shopping center and in most of the tourist class hotels.

Case of flight delay

Flight by plane and helicopter are might be cancellations or delay cause of bad weather in remote areas. Some other times, operational complication may occur which is more possible to happen in Everest Region- Kathmandu – Lukla – Kathmandu flight, Annapurna region- Pokhara – Jomsom – Pokhara flight, Dolpa, Simikot , Jumla region etc. As these flights have some problem with fixed schedule, it is also suggested to carry extra money for food and accommodations. Trekking in the remote areas, especially during unusual season, you’re advised to keep extra days to prepare with some delays and avoid frustrating result. In case of delay in flight previous to trek departure or at the end of the trek, you need to manage your accommodation and food costs by yourself.

Can I buy/rent equipment in Kathmandu

Yes, you can do that but it is not actually required to spend large amount of your money to buy extra equipment and clothing earlier to your trip because most of the trekking equipment can be hired from Trekking shops within Kathmandu. Most of the gear is locally contrived. Some Chinese equipment are possible to be more expensive but qualitative. You can take Sleeping bag and down jacket easily on rent. Each item can be rented for less than USD 1 per day. You have to manage other items buying them yourself. Surely these items are more possible to be cheaper than those in your Country or hometown.
